The color #71CDA0 is a cyan that can be used in various design contexts. This color has RGB values of 113, 205, 160 and HSL values of 151°, 48%, 62%.

Complementary Colors for #71CDA0
The complementary color for #71CDA0 is #CD709D. These colors sit opposite each other on the color wheel and create a striking visual contrast when used together.
Shades of #71CDA0
These are the darker variations of #71CDA0. Shades are created by adding black to the original color, like #5AA480 and #447B60. This progression shows how #71CDA0 darkens from left to right, creating deeper variations of the original color.
